
On Country Workshop Day: Cultural immersion, healing and connection to Country
Day Three| Friday 31st July
Join us for a dedicated day of cultural immersion, reflection and wellbeing following the first two days of the First Nations Justice Reform Forum. This workshop day offers participants the opportunity to pause, reconnect and reflect on the key conversations emerging from the forum through a culturally grounded lens.
Led by First Nations facilitators and cultural leaders, the day is designed to support social and emotional wellbeing, strengthen connection to Country, and explore the role of healing, resilience and community leadership in shaping justice reform. Through facilitated wellbeing practices and a cultural harbour cruise with Tribal Warrior Aboriginal, participants will deepen their understanding of how culture, connection and community-led approaches can drive lasting change.
